Pick the Proper Products
Getting started with landscape portray isn't going to have to have costly instruments, but choosing the proper products might make your encounter less difficult and more pleasant. When you’re a beginner, preserve things straightforward and center on quality above quantity.
Paints: Acrylic and watercolor are both equally great choices for novices. Acrylic paints dry quickly, are simple to use, and don’t want Exclusive cleaners—just h2o. They’re also forgiving for those who make a slip-up. Watercolors tend to be more fragile and present you with a gentle, fluid appear that’s ideal for mild landscapes, However they take much more Manage. Pick whichever feels a lot more normal for you.
Brushes: You don’t require a massive established. Get started with three–five brushes of various styles and sizes. A substantial flat brush is beneficial for skies and backgrounds. A round brush can help with trees and facts. A scaled-down depth brush may help with ending touches. Synthetic brushes are cost-effective and get the job done very well with both equally acrylic and watercolor.
Paper or Canvas: For acrylics, stretched canvas or canvas paper will work properly. For watercolors, decide on thick watercolor paper (at the least 300gsm). Slim paper can buckle when moist, so Opt for a thing durable. Pads are wonderful for follow, and sheets could be taped down for painting.
Other Supplies: You’ll also need a palette (a plastic or wood surface area for mixing paint), a cup or jar for water, and paper towels or perhaps a rag for cleaning brushes. A pencil and eraser are practical for sketching your scene prior to deciding to paint.
Don’t ignore to protect your workspace—use newspaper or an old cloth. Should you’re painting outside the house, convey a transportable package in addition to a board or easel.
Begin with what you've got or can afford. When you boost, you’ll determine which applications match your model. But with only a few good elements, you’re willing to commence portray your 1st landscape.
Pick a Simple Scene
When you are just starting out with landscape portray, it’s best to start with some thing uncomplicated. Selecting the correct scene may make the process a lot less overpowering and assist you find out the basic principles without having having disappointed. A simple scene permits you to focus on colour, condition, and composition with out staying distracted by too many details.
Start off by buying a landscape with a clear framework. Such as, a area that has a tree, a Beach front at sunset, or a little hill less than a blue sky. Steer clear of occupied scenes like dense forests or cityscapes jam packed with buildings. These have too many things and will be difficult to deal with in the event you’re nevertheless Mastering.
Employing a photo reference is a good idea. You will take a photograph oneself or uncover a person online. Search for photos with solid light-weight and dark places, apparent horizons, and basic shapes. This assists you understand how to break the scene into elements—sky, land, trees, drinking water, and so forth.
Center on three things: a foreground, middle ground, and background. This helps produce depth inside your painting. An easy lake scene, one example is, may have grass or rocks in entrance, the lake in the middle, and hills or sky inside the back again.
Don’t concern yourself with copying the Photograph specifically. Utilize it for steering, but Be at liberty to alter colours or leave out particulars. What matters most is working towards how to rearrange space and use color successfully.
As you receive far more at ease, it is possible to consider far more sophisticated scenes. But for now, start out smaller and Create your self confidence. Painting a simple scene perfectly teaches you in excess of having difficulties by means of a sophisticated 1. And also you’ll likely love the method far more, that is equally as significant as The end result.
Sketch the Basic Styles
Before you begin painting, it can help to frivolously sketch The essential designs of one's scene. This phase gives framework in your work and can help you plan where anything will go. You don’t have to be excellent at drawing—just concentrate on inserting the key features.
Begin with the horizon line. This is when the sky meets the land or h2o. It sets the viewpoint and separates the history from the rest of the scene. Attract it lightly that has a pencil across your paper or canvas.
Upcoming, block in the primary designs. For example, when you’re portray a hill, attract a delicate curve. If there’s a tree, sketch an oval with the leaves as well as a rectangle with the trunk. Maintain it uncomplicated—Believe with regard to circles, rectangles, and triangles. You're not drawing every leaf or wave, just displaying where by issues are.
Concentrate to scale and placement. Objects which have been closer need to surface bigger, while distant ones really should be smaller. This aids make depth and makes your painting search additional real looking.
Should you’re employing a photo, Examine regions during the image. Exactly where would be the tree in relation to your hill? How superior could be the Solar during the sky? Use these clues to position your styles accurately.
Don’t be worried about excellent traces. You’ll paint about the sketch afterwards. This can be only a information that may help you experience self-assured right before introducing coloration. Some artists even skip sketching at the time they attain encounter, but whenever you’re Understanding, it’s a beneficial phase.
Take a minute to step again and evaluate your sketch. Ensure that it feels well balanced. Regulate nearly anything that appears off. As soon as you're pleased with the layout, you're all set to start out portray above it using your base colors.
Block in the Main Hues
After your sketch is completed, the next move is to dam in the principle shades. This implies filling large parts of your painting with fundamental shades. You’re not introducing facts but—just laying down the foundation. Visualize it like painting the qualifications of a dwelling ahead of adding the Home windows and doors.
Get started with the biggest parts of your scene. For those who’re painting a sky, protect that region to start with. Make use of a big brush to paint in clean strokes. Then move on to your land, drinking water, or trees. Use flat, even hues to fill Each and every area. Don’t worry if it seems to be flat or easy today—this stage is centered on creating composition.
Select hues that match the overall experience with the scene. In case your sky is at sunset, you would possibly use oranges, pinks, and purples. To get a midday scene, smooth blues and whites are much better. The target is to get a feeling of the general mood.
Perform in the qualifications into the foreground. That means portray the sky and much-absent hills just before incorporating nearer trees or objects. This makes it simpler to layer paint and steer clear of smudging.
Should you be applying acrylics, you’ll require to work promptly because they dry quickly. For watercolors, Permit Each individual section dry just before portray next to it so the colors don’t mix excessive Until you want them to.
At this stage, your painting will nevertheless glance tough. That’s all right. Think of it like placing the phase for what will come future. You’re giving your self a base to construct on.
After the major shades are blocked in and dry, you may move on to adding shadows, mild, texture, and each of the tiny information that carry the scene to daily life. But initially, center on receiving the primary hues in the right location.
Include Depth with Layers
Once you’ve blocked in the main hues, it’s time to make depth. Depth will make your portray come to feel far more true, like you might action into it. You may generate this by including layers of coloration, texture, light-weight, and shadow.
Start off by Doing work through the track record towards the foreground. Add An additional layer to the sky if desired—probably lighter near the horizon, darker at the top. For hills or mountains, layer distinctive shades to indicate distance. Things which are distant ought to be lighter and fewer thorough. This trick known as “atmospheric point of view” and it helps make Room inside your portray.
Following, take a look at spots the place light and shadow tumble. Use darker shades to incorporate shadow below trees or together the aspect of hills. Use lighter colors wherever sunlight hits. Don’t use black—check out darker versions of the colours presently in your portray. This keeps factors hunting natural.
Use scaled-down brushes now. Include texture to trees with speedy, quick strokes. For grass, check out dabbing or utilizing a dry brush. For h2o, it is possible to lightly sweep with horizontal strokes to indicate reflections.
Enable Each and every layer dry prior to incorporating the next in case you’re using acrylics. For watercolors, watch out not to use excessive h2o or you’ll raise the layer beneath.
Take your time and efforts and stage back again normally. Take a look at in which you have to have much more distinction or smoother transitions. Layering isn’t pretty much adding a lot more paint—it’s about build up your scene little bit by bit, like shaping clay.
By including levels carefully, you’ll make your landscape search further plus more alive. It takes persistence, nonetheless it’s worthwhile. Layers assist explain to the Tale within your scene—from the significantly sky to your leaves near you.
Focus on Light and Shadows
Mild and shadows are what give your painting daily life. They assist exhibit time of day, mood, and shape. With out them, a landscape can search flat. Taking note of how light-weight hits your scene could make everything really feel much more actual.
Commence by selecting a mild supply. In many landscapes, the Sunlight is the key mild. Choose where by it is actually—superior higher than, small over the horizon, into the remaining or suitable. This lets you know in which shadows will drop. When the sun is on the remaining, shadows will fall to the ideal, and vice versa.
Use lighter shades to point out parts which might be hit by light. These places really should stick out somewhat. Don’t just use white—attempt using heat, comfortable tones that match your colour scheme. For instance, a sunlit tree might need shiny yellow-eco-friendly leaves.
For shadows, use darker versions within your base colors. A environmentally friendly subject may need dark inexperienced or blue inside the shaded parts. Stay clear of applying basic black—it could make your portray search dull or severe. Shadows nonetheless have coloration, just significantly less light.
Concentrate to gentle and tricky edges. A shadow beneath a tree might be sharp, but a shadow over a hill may very well be soft and blurry. Mix where necessary to keep points all-natural.
Also, hunt for reflected gentle. Sometimes, gentle bounces off a area and brightens up the shadow just a little. This is especially true in water or on mild-coloured ground.
Use mild and shadow to develop contrast. This can help lead the viewer’s eye to special portions of your painting, like a tree or maybe a path. A brilliant patch versus a dark history will stand out far more.
Expending time on this stage can make a major distinction. Even an easy scene can experience rich and sensible when light-weight and shadow are utilized effectively.
